What does an entry level copy editor do?
As an entry-level copy editor, your duties include correcting text for grammar, spelling, and punctuation. In addition to these basic edits, you also read articles to ensure they communicate clearly and correctly and that each piece meets editorial guidelines for the publication or outlet. As an entry-level copy editor, your responsibilities are likely performed within the purview of a larger editing team or under the supervision of a senior editor. Copy editors and writers frequently work together to edit a draft before submitting it to a lead editor.

What is the difference between Entry Level Copy Editor vs Content Writer?
| Aspect | Entry Level Copy Editor | Content Writer |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Role | Reviewing and editing written content for grammar, style, and accuracy | Creating original written content for various platforms |
| Skills Required | Strong editing, proofreading, and language skills | Excellent writing, research, and storytelling skills |
| Work Environment | Publishing houses, media companies, marketing agencies | Blogs, websites, marketing teams, media outlets |
| Common Certifications | English, Journalism, Communications degrees; editing certifications | Writing courses, journalism degrees, content marketing certifications |
While both roles involve strong language skills, an Entry Level Copy Editor primarily focuses on refining existing content, whereas a Content Writer creates original material.
